Meet Jeremiah Flores of CM3 LLC

Today we’d like to introduce you to Jeremiah Flores.

Hi Jeremiah, it’s an honor to have you on the platform. Thanks for taking the time to share your story with us – to start maybe you can share some of your backstory with our readers?
Thank you for having me! My name is Jeremiah Flores and I was born and raised in Dallas, Texas.

I was able to achieve where I am today by climbing up the corporate ladder and pursuing higher education. I began at fourteen doing door-to-door sales and then transitioning into a corporate role.

In doing so the company flourished. We grew from a 3 million dollar company to 10 and a projection of 24 million this year. This being the result of the many late nights, skipped meals, and unwavering dedication.

I was able to be where I am today by remaining true to the principles that I hold dear. Those principles being community service, cultural awareness, scholarship, and brotherhood. Community service to give back to the people that believed in me and helped me grow into the man I am today. Cultural awareness to remember what our past generations have done and sacrificed to push us ahead. Scholarship to develop, understand, and solve the problems you face. And brotherhood to cultivate honorable friendships with the common goal to advance and nurture.

Alright, so let’s dig a little deeper into the story – has it been an easy path overall and if not, what were the challenges you’ve had to overcome?
I am a firm believer that anything worth doing takes time and commitment. Juggling school and working full time was a struggle in itself that taught me how valuable time truly is. While pursing my BBA in Accounting my father was diagnosed with leukemia. My days consisted of morning classes, afternoon working and then nights at the intensive care unit. I was pushed to my brink physically, emotionally and mentally. My father’s last words were not words at all, but instead a smile that slanted his eyes with love. And so I completed my bachelor’s degree and took it further to also obtain my Master’s in his honor.

Growing up overcoming the adversity of being a young Hispanic male was another battle. In any background, there will be those who try to limit what you are capable of, tell you who you are, or attempt to discourage you. It is important that you have faith and aim to be someone you are proud of despite the obstacles.

For me, 2025 brought a new set of challenges. It was a regular night when I suffered from a cluster of seizures and was taken to the hospital. The first day after waking I attempted to stand but could not feel my legs. This was due to hitting my head from falling while I was seizing.

After days in the hospital and the series of tests they ran, they diagnosed me with epilepsy. As an epileptic in Texas you must be three months seizure free to drive, there are activities you can do longer participate in, and tasks that you cannot do alone. It felt like my independence had been taken from me overnight. Adjusting to the diagnosis and medication took months. There were many times where I felt like a prisoner in my own head and body.

Overcoming this mindset was unlike anything before but thanks to friends and family I now have a new outlook on life and what happened. That night my heart could have given out, I could have suffered a brain aneurysm, lost mobility, or even passed. I am eternally greatful for the friends and family that were there for me. A new goal of mine is to encourage those that are also affected by epilepsy to stay strong. Although for each of us it is a different struggle together we must not give up or give in. We are survivors and our story is one of bravery and perseverance.

Appreciate you sharing that. What should we know about CM3 LLC?
CM3 LLC is a full general contracting company that has been helping communities since 2006. We have completed roofing, exterior, and interior construction projects for communities across the United States. There is no project too big for CM3. From hospitals, schools, municipal buildings, government entities, multi-residential and resorts.
What sets CM3 apart from others is the service we provide, the loyalty we have to our clients, and our transparency. I am most proud of the people we have helped after the natural disasters that occurred in Missouri and Florida.
We were amongst the first responders in St Louis, Missouri for the tornado that occurred in 2025 and for Hurricanes Helene, Milton, Idalia, Nicole, and Ida in Florida. CM3 partnered with One90 Smoked Meats in Dallas to bring over 1,000 pounds of meat, food, and water to local churches in SouthWest Florida.
